This paper reviews the literature on\nfactors affecting the yield and nutritional value of\ncreated wheatgrass (Agropyron cristatum,.\nA. desertorum or A. fragile). The Agropyrons are\ncool-season perennial bunch grasses that are grown\nin the western United States and Canada where annual\nprecipitation ranges from 9 to 18 inches (230 to\n460 mm) and forage yield ranges from 400 to 3000\npounds of dry matter per acre (450 to 3360 kg/ha).\nForage production in the northern Great Plains is\nbest correlated with April to June precipitation\nwhereas in the area west of the Rocky Mountains production\nis best correlated with total autumn to\nspring precipitation.
